7 個最重要的前端 Web 開發工具

已發表: 2019-05-14

在當今世界,人們被技術進步和互聯網的世界所困。 自從熟悉了波瀾壯闊的互聯網,一切盡在掌握。 現在一切都只需點擊一下即可。 但是,如果這個互聯網是森林,那麼網站就是它的樹木、動物和它的元素。 很明顯,我們稱整體為互聯網,但我們實際使用的是網站。 因此,網站是我們科技世界的真正英雄。 人們學得很快,因此他們很容易發現他們需要在這個互聯網世界中站穩腳跟,並利用它的優勢走向成功並超越其他競爭對手,但每個人都不知道如何利用這個叫做網站的祝福來實現他們的目標成功或如何創造它,因此這開闢了最流行的職業範圍之一,稱為網頁設計師。 所以,基本上,你指導和幫助人們創建吸引客戶注意力的漂亮網站,以及他們如何通過開發自己的網站來擊敗其他客戶。 您基本上將在這個虛擬世界中代表他們。 您將在此虛擬界面中決定他們對客戶的印象。 因此,網頁設計師是這種虛擬業務中最重要的元素,因為他們首先大力推動您的公司走向成功。 現在很明顯,他們創建和開發網站,而且顯然他們需要特定的工具才能這樣做。 那麼,將選擇哪些工具以獲得最佳結果。

為此,讓我們來看看 7 個最重要的前端 Web 開發工具,它們在其目的領域非常有用,並且可能會為您提供很好的結果。 因此,這些出色的工具是:

AngularJS

好吧,這個英雄按字母順序和實用性排在第一位。 它是用於開發和創建單頁應用程序的最佳 JavaScript 接口之一。 它是最著名的前端 Web 開發工具之一。

Angular 的獨特之處在於它使用帶有一些擴展的通用 HTML 語言來提供輸出,無需知道額外的編碼即可使用此接口。 因此,這為網絡開發人員提供了千載難逢的機會。 它的另一個附加好處是它可以綁定 HTML 中的數據。 這個英雄還有幾個功能,如 MVC、可測試性、路由、指令等。

所以,更少的編碼和更好的輸出是每個程序員的夢想。 Angular 讓這個夢想成真。 因此,雖然就年齡而言它還很年輕,但在眾所周知的谷歌的監管下,它以其獨特的能力成為了該領域的最佳選擇之一。

Chrome 開發者工具

很明顯,這個工具將是最好的工具之一,Google 是最好的工具之一是有原因的,因此它的工具也將名列前茅。 所以,chrome 開發者工具來了。

想實時編輯您的 HTML 或 CSS? 沒問題,你的英雄“Chrome 開發者工具”來了。 如果您想更深入地研究網絡應用程序,那麼這可能是您的選擇。 一組用於優化加載流程的網絡工具和一個時間線,用於了解我的瀏覽器在任何時候都在做什麼,這些都過於內置在瀏覽器中,開發人員還需要什麼? 沒什麼,這就是開發人員開發網站所需的一切。

好吧,這是 Google 的產品,所以它不會停在這裡。

如果您想調試您的 JavaScript 並測試您的網站,這個獨特的工具也將為您提供。

因此,不可否認,這是這些工具中的另一個寶貴選擇。

GitHub

Git 當然是這個領域的另一個參與者。 它的擴展 GitHub 是當今場景中非常需要的開發工具。 許多大公司根據他們的 Git 技能僱用 Web 開發人員。 因此,這些大公司對這種擴展的要求和需求一定是有原因的。

我們都會犯錯誤,並為此感到遺憾,但永遠無法挽回。 開發編碼也是如此,一旦你犯了一個錯誤,你會非常希望能夠撤消它但無法這樣做。 如果你有機會多次糾正你的錯誤怎麼辦? 好吧,當然這在現實世界中是不可能的,但它在發展中國家有這個獨特的 Git 擴展,稱為 GitHub。 它不僅有助於糾正您的錯誤,您還可以返回到任何需要的狀態,使您的錯誤成為歷史。 如果開發人員有機會改正錯誤並輕鬆地一次又一次地開發某些東西,他們基本上想要什麼?

不僅如此,這還為您提供了廣闊的開源開發空間。 此外還提供了其他幾個極其重要的功能,例如芽跟踪、功能請求、任務管理和為所有項目之王精心開發的 wiki。

因此,毫無疑問,對於我們當前狀態的開發人員來說,這將是一個不錯的選擇

崇高的文字

怎麼可能忘記這位 Web 開發世界的超級巨星? 我們都知道,網站中最重要的是用戶界面。 現在想到一個能夠提供精心設計、極其高效和超快速用戶界面的工具,您的腦袋可能會一片空白。 好吧,你可以用 Sublime Text 填充它,因為它基本上就是這樣做的,而且是開發人員幾乎想不到的。 它是開發非常有用的用戶界面的最熱門選擇之一。 某些開發人員夢寐以求的功能只有一個,那就是輕鬆; 好吧,Sublime Text 也為您提供了這一點。 是的,它是一個非常有用的網站開發工具。

所以,這個選擇沒有一點不喜歡。 好吧,它實際上是如此成功,因為它有大量的鍵盤快捷鍵,比如執行同步編輯,即在幾個選定區域進行相同類型的更改,快速導航到各種文件、符號和行。

所以,當你作為一名開發人員工作時,如果你想讓你的每一秒都值得,那麼這就是你的選擇。

節點JS

我們從一個 JavaScript 英雄開始我們的列表; 這是 JavaScript 的另一個奇蹟後代。 NodeJS 是另一個 JavaScript 應用程序開發開源平台。

它可以幫助開發人員僅使用 JavaScript 開發高速服務器,還可以創建和開發其他幾種網絡工具。

Node 還有一些其他的特殊功能,例如它提供異步或非阻塞 I/O,這有助於開發人員即使在另一項工作正在進行時也能完成他們的工作。 它還為開發人員提供了一個非常大的開源平台,並且工作速度非常快。 它也是無緩衝的。

它具有相當高的吞吐量和可擴展性。 因此,用基本的話來說,NodeJS 顯然是編程和 Web 開發領域的奇蹟。

因此,NodeJS 是另一種高度可靠且推薦用於前端 Web 開發的 Web 開發工具。

薩斯

好吧,你必須記住的是,時間就是金錢,我的朋友。 跟上可以節省您時間的選擇。 為了在發展中國家維護這個規則,你必須記住一個叫做 DRY(不要重複自己)的原則,但問題是這個領域的另一個重要部分是基本上不是很 DRY 的 CSS。

好吧,Sass 可以幫助您即使使用 CSS 也能跟上 DRY 的步伐。

所以,如果你正在尋找可以幫助你編寫可維護和麵向未來的代碼的東西,並且還可以減少用 CSS 編寫的代碼量,那麼毫無疑問或延遲,你應該選擇 Sass。 它是一個 CSS 預處理器,也是一個開源項目。 雖然 Sass 一開始使用起來有點棘手,但一旦你習慣了它,你就能使你的樣式表更具可讀性和 DRY。

所以,如果你想節省時間並減少工作量並獲得出色的結果,那麼可以選擇 Sass,因為它無疑是最好的前端 Web 開發工具之一。

張量流

好吧,以GOOGLE發現的另一個二代系統結束如何。 他們確實使每個工具都值得一提; Tensor Flow 是其中的另一個。

是什麼讓它如此偉大? 好吧,有選擇真是太好了; Tensor Flow 可以在帶有擴展的多個 CPU 和 GPU 上工作和運行。

它基本上可以在最常見的平台(如 LINUX、Windows、MacOS)以及移動平台(如 Android 和 iOS)上使用。 好吧,這確實是當前情況下迫切需要的東西。 如果提供不同的平台選擇,開發人員可以更好地工作,他們可以選擇他們最熟悉的平台,從而輕鬆適應 Tensor Flow。

因此,它的架構允許跨各種平台進行計算。 因此,谷歌牢記這個有用的工具,開發了這樣一個令人興奮的工具。

因此,如果你想在不同的平台上工作,並且想要一個能定期開發到現在的工具,那麼 Tensor Flow 正是你的選擇。

好吧,當您想要開發和創建出色的 Web 應用程序和網站時,這些是您可以選擇的最佳選擇。